Patrick Stewart eyes 'Doctor Who'

By Stone Martindale Sep 27, 2007, 16:11 GMT

Actor Patrick Stewart, who  played Jean-Luc Picard on Star Trek : The Next Generation, has given a sci-fi tidbit to This Is North Scotland, saying he would like to appear in "Doctor Who."

"Doctor Who" is the longest running science fiction series in television history, and is a top favorite in the UK, where it filmed.

Stewart, 67, shared he was a fan of the long-running time travel series, but really wanted to appear in it.

"I have been (a fan) actually yes, and deeply dismayed that I was never asked to be in it! I think it's a terrific series," Stewart said.

Stewart is currently set to appear opposite current "Doctor" actor David Tennant in Hamlet with the Royal Shakespeare Company next year.
